Exclusive 3-bed, 2-bath retreat with majestic Atlantic, Moher & Aran views.

Set within the private grounds of Freagh Castle, Freaghcastle House is first and foremost a cherished family home. Built by our grandfather in the 1950s and now entrusted to Matt, Nicolas and Marie-Sophie, the cottage was completely renovated in 2022. Its original Irish character has been carefully preserved, complemented by elegant interiors and all the comforts of a beautifully considered contemporary home.

Inhabited since the 19th century, the Freagh Castle estate enjoys an exceptional position on the west Clare coast, overlooking the Atlantic and surrounded by acres of wild, unspoilt countryside. Secluded and wonderfully peaceful, it offers a rare sense of privacy and space. Here, each day unfolds to the rhythm of the wind, the changing light and the tides.
The views are truly remarkable. From the house, the eye travels across the Atlantic to the Cliffs of Moher and the Aran Islands. The landscape is never quite the same twice, shifting with the weather and the seasons before giving way to magnificent sunsets over the ocean.
